Travel advisors offer a wide range of services that go far beyond simple bookings. Their value lies in their expertise, personalized service, and insider access, making them an invaluable resource for travelers. Key services provided by travel advisors include:

  • Consultation and Itinerary Planning: They work with clients to understand their travel preferences, interests, budget, and needs. Based on this information, they create custom, detailed itineraries that include flights, accommodations, ground transportation, activities, and dining recommendations.

  • Booking and Reservations: Travel advisors handle all the logistics, booking flights, hotels, car rentals, cruises, and tours on behalf of their clients. They often have access to global distribution systems (GDS) and exclusive partnerships that can secure better rates, availability, and special perks.

  • Access to VIP Perks and Exclusive Deals: Through their industry connections and affiliations (like with networks such as Travel Leaders Network), advisors can secure complimentary benefits that clients can't get on their own, such as exclusive excursions, cruise onboard credits, room upgrades, resort credits, free breakfast, and early check-in/late check-out.

  • Troubleshooting and Support: A crucial service is their role as an advocate for the traveler. If issues arise - such as flight cancellations, missed connections, or problems with a hotel—the advisor is the single point of contact who can swiftly resolve the situation, saving the client time and stress.

  • Specialized Expertise: Many travel advisors specialize in specific niches, such as luxury travel, river cruises, ocean cruises destination weddings, adventure travel, or family trips. This deep knowledge allows them to provide highly tailored recommendations and experiences that match the client's specific interests.

  • Travel Documentation and Logistics: They provide guidance on essential travel logistics, including passport and visa requirements, travel insurance, and health and safety advisories for a given destination.
